Method for performing interactive services on a mobile device, such as time or location initiated interactive services
First Claim
Patent Images
1. An apparatus for providing an interactive service to a user of a mobile telecommunications device, the apparatus comprising:
- means, in the mobile device, for detecting an occurrence of an event at the mobile telecommunications device, wherein the event is not related to a call placed by or to the mobile telecommunications device;
means, in the mobile telecommunications device and coupled to the means for detecting, for determining that the event is related to one or more scripts stored in the mobile telecommunications device;
means, in the mobile telecommunications device and coupled to the means for determining, for initiating the one or more determined scripts to run on the mobile telecommunications device; and
means, in the mobile telecommunications device and coupled to the means for initiating, for launching an application to locally simulate at least in part a communication to the mobile telecommunications device based on the one or more initiated scripts,wherein the locally simulated communication provides at least an interactive service to the user of the mobile telecommunications device.
3 Assignments
0 Petitions
Accused Products
Abstract
A system for performing interactive services at a mobile device is disclosed. In some cases, the system receives an indication of an event, and provides interactive services to a user of the mobile device based on the event. In some cases, an indication of an event in invokes a script-based process that determines one or more actions to present to a user of the mobile device.
114 Citations
15 Claims
-
1. An apparatus for providing an interactive service to a user of a mobile telecommunications device, the apparatus comprising:
-
means, in the mobile device, for detecting an occurrence of an event at the mobile telecommunications device, wherein the event is not related to a call placed by or to the mobile telecommunications device; means, in the mobile telecommunications device and coupled to the means for detecting, for determining that the event is related to one or more scripts stored in the mobile telecommunications device; means, in the mobile telecommunications device and coupled to the means for determining, for initiating the one or more determined scripts to run on the mobile telecommunications device; and means, in the mobile telecommunications device and coupled to the means for initiating, for launching an application to locally simulate at least in part a communication to the mobile telecommunications device based on the one or more initiated scripts, wherein the locally simulated communication provides at least an interactive service to the user of the mobile telecommunications device.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A method for providing an interactive service to a user of a mobile telecommunications device, the method comprising:
-
detecting an occurrence of an event at the mobile telecommunications device, wherein the event is not related to a call placed by or to the mobile telecommunications device; determining that the event is related to one or more scripts stored in the mobile telecommunications device; initiating the one or more determined scripts to run on the mobile telecommunications device; and launching an application to locally simulate at least in part a communication to the mobile telecommunications device based on the one or more initiated scripts, wherein the locally simulated communication provides at least an interactive service to the user of the mobile telecommunications device. - View Dependent Claims (7, 8, 9, 10)
-
-
11. A computer-readable storage medium storing instructions, which when executed by a processor, provide an interactive service to a user of a mobile telecommunications device, comprising:
-
detecting an occurrence of an event at the mobile telecommunications device, wherein the event is not related to a call placed by or to the mobile telecommunications device; determining that the event is related to one or more scripts stored in the mobile telecommunications device; initiating the one or more determined scripts to run on the mobile telecommunications device; and launching an application to locally simulate at least in part a communication to the mobile telecommunications device based on the one or more initiated scripts, wherein the locally simulated communication provides at least an interactive service to the user of the mobile telecommunications device. - View Dependent Claims (12, 13, 14, 15)
-
Specification